Country stands: select a country standard tone as default.
�
Dial Tone:Played when prompting the user to enter a phone number.
�
Outside Dial Tone:An alternative to <Dial Tone> usually used to prompt the user to enter an
external phone number (versus an internal extension). This is triggered by a "," character
encountered in the dial plan.
�
Busy Tone:Played when a 486 RSC is received for an outbound call.
�
Reorder Tone:Played when an outbound call has failed or after the far end hangs up during
an established call.
�
Off Hook Warning Tone: Played when the subscriber does not place the handset on the cradle
properly.
�
Ring Back Tone:Played for an outbound call when the far end is ringing.
MWI Dial Tone:This tone is played instead of <Dial Tone> when there are unheard messages
�
in the subscriber's mail box.
�
Holding Tone:Indicate to the local user that the far end has placed the call on hold.
Conference Tone:Plays to all parties when a Three way conference is in progress.
